Probability Question

by con771 <ken@[EMAIL PROTECTED] > Jun 25, 2008 at 09:11 AM

If there are 2 choices (doors) and 20 people choose either door 1 or door
2. What is the probability that 2 people will choose door 1 and 18 people
will choose door 2. I have struggled with this for sometime now. I thought
it would be simply (1/2)^20 but I am not so sure. Any Help
